# curlew

> English word · Noun · IPA /ˈkɜːlju/ · frequency rank #68,137

## Definitions
1. Any of several migratory wading birds in the genus Numenius, remarkable for their long, slender, downcurved bills.
2. A stone curlew (Burhinidae spp.).

## Etymology
From Middle English curlew, from Old French courlieu (see French courlis), claimed to be imitative of the bird's cry but apparently assimilated with dialectal *corliu (“runner, messenger”), a variant of coureur (the bird is adept at running).
